Cockroach infestations are one of the most difficult challenges you can face as a PMP. Their resilience and rapid reproduction can quickly turn a minor issue into a major crisis. A comprehensive cockroach protocol is critical for gaining long-term control over German cockroach populations.
Assessment-based Pest Management (APM): A Crucial Approach
Utilizing an APM strategy is critical for success. The cornerstone of APM is a thorough inspection and monitoring of the infested area. Categorizing infestations into high-, medium or low-levels allows for a customized treatment approach. Regular reassessment before follow-ups ensures the effectiveness of your treatment.
